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y has reported that a Russian shelling attack on Wednesday night in Kryvy Rih, situated within the Dniproptropetrovsk region, has resulted in the injury of 15 civilians. This incident is part of a broader pattern of attacks on Ukrainian cities and infrastructure, which has raised concerns about the safety of civilian populations and the potential for further escalation in the conflict.
Zelenskyy’s announcement came amid ongoing discussions about the humanitarian impact of the war and the need for increased international assistance. The attack has also prompted calls for additional military and humanitarian support, as the Ukrainian government continues to face significant challenges in protecting its citizens and maintaining stability in affected regions.
